Knowing a marine is one thing. Hearing of your student becoming a Marine Corps officer is another. But seeing a Marine Corps officer being trained, and developed, is an experience never to be forgotten! Ask any of the 32 senior leaders from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CUs) who attended the inaugural educator's visit to Quantico, Virginia ... the Crossroads of the Marine Corps.
While most college students and administrators were relaxing last summer, a distinguished group of men and women from across the nation assembled a short distance south of Washington, D.C., to see "first-hand," the making of a Marine Corps officer: front Officer ...
